Is the following statement true or false?….
If the rear axle is moved BACK (by using an axle perch hole that is farther forward)….the front of pinion flange will move DOWN (relative to the ground).

| | | | | Joined: Feb 2004 Posts: 29,740 Kettle Custodian (pot stirrer) | | Kettle Custodian (pot stirrer) Joined: Feb 2004 Posts: 29,740 | If there's any angle change at all, it will be minuscule. We used to do something similar on the dirt track cars, but in the other direction. Track rules required a certain minimum wheelbase, but shorter wheelbase cars go around turns better. A wheelbase check was included in the tech inspection at the beginning of the racing season. Toward the end of the season anybody who wanted to stay competitive was running a few inches shorter- - -helped out by several spring center bolt holes in the mounting pads, and a shorter driveshaft. Pinion angles didn't change enough to matter, and the change was not obvious on the open wheel cars we ran. Jerry

| | | | | Joined: Feb 2004 Posts: 29,740 Kettle Custodian (pot stirrer) | | Kettle Custodian (pot stirrer) Joined: Feb 2004 Posts: 29,740 | Of course, applying racing anecdotes to street machines can lead one down all sorts of rabbit holes. We put a very radical down angle on the pinion flange, to minimize the U joint angle under hard acceleration. Spring windup under full throttle with a 400+ HP 327 Chevy engine, running in second gear of a Muncie 4 speed transmission against a 4.56 gear was considerable. Doing that full throttle acceleration out of the turns twice a lap put some incredible stresses on everything in the powertrain. My motto was "Build it three times as strong as you think it needs to be- - - - -and don't be too surprised when it breaks!" Jerry

| | | | | Joined: May 2015 Posts: 10,996 Housekeeping (Moderator) Making a Stovebolt Bed & Paint and Body Shop Forums | | Housekeeping (Moderator) Making a Stovebolt Bed & Paint and Body Shop Forums Joined: May 2015 Posts: 10,996 | Usually the pinion shaft should be parallel to the transmission output shaft with at least 1 degree between them and the driveshaft. That would make the two u-joint operating angles the same. There are resources on the web that can help.

With a leaf spring scheme, as power is applied to your rear end, your differential will try to roll clockwise as you look at it from the driver's side, lifting the front of the differential upward. Put another way, your top leaf spring will "wrap up" (deform) allowing this rotation. The extra 1 degree will keep things correct because when wrap-up happens that 1 degree will disappear. Wrap up will be higher when your truck is loaded and lower when it isn't but even with no load at all, it will occur. And also if you're moving your differential backwards, please be mindful of how your springs were designed and don't move it too far back. With leaf springs you have what is known as bias. The front part of the leaf spring assembly generally just locates the differential. The rear part of the spring is what determines your ride quality. Less bias in the rear and you'll ride softer and quieter. A little more rear bias can help with cornering but will stiffen the ride. Too much rear bias and you'll ride very harshly. More bias in the front and you'll have fewer problems with wrap up and vice-versa. It is an important balance. Moving your differential forward or rearward on the spring can mean you upset the bias balance designed into your springs and an inch or two can make a difference.

| | | | | Joined: Mar 2014 Posts: 4,472 Moderator, Electrical Bay | | Moderator, Electrical Bay Joined: Mar 2014 Posts: 4,472 | One other thing that should be mentioned. The GM engineers had less concern about bias in the AD springs than they had in the later applications because with the torque tube, differential rotation couldn't happen. Their concern about spring bias would have been limited to (a) ride quality (b) cornering and safety concerns.
My point in mentioning this: installing an open driveshaft rear end will relocate and alter things. The original springs were designed with an offset center pin and a different system of downward weight distribution. To me it comes down to common sense...the further back you slide the rear end the more you alter how the springs are going to work...especially the way they're pinned together. Further back...stiffer. Hope this makes sense.

| | | | | Joined: Feb 2004 Posts: 29,740 Kettle Custodian (pot stirrer) | | Kettle Custodian (pot stirrer) Joined: Feb 2004 Posts: 29,740 | Our "go to" source for spring perches on the round track cars was plain old channel iron, available at any steel supply business. Pick a width that's close to the size spring leaf that's being used, and hole saw a radius to match the axle housing diameter. The perch can be made any length that's appropriate for the application. Ours were about 6 inches long, with 4 or 5 center bolt holes drilled into them. It made adjusting wheelbase a very simple process. Jerry
